Skip to content

MixDark/SpaceInvaders2

Repository files navigation

Space invaders 2.0

Una versión moderna y frenética del clásico arcade, desarrollada en Python con Pygame. Enfréntate a 31 niveles de invasión alienígena, luchando contra jefes colosales y desbloqueando un arsenal devastador.

Características

  • 31 niveles de acción intensa: Dificultad progresiva con oleadas dinámicas.
  • Batallas contra jefes: Encuentros épicos en los niveles 11, 21 y 31 con mecánicas únicas.
  • Sistema de armas avanzado:
    • Disparos dobles, triples y quíntuples.
    • Láser perforante y misiles teledirigidos.
    • Disparo 'ripple' expansivo y mega rayo devastador.
  • Power-ups acumulables: Recoge mejoras para potenciar tu nave temporalmente.
  • Banda sonora épica: Música dinámica de la saga Gradius que cambia con cada nivel.
  • Modo piedad: Sistema de ayuda en batallas de jefes para garantizar la diversión.

Controles

  • Flechas direccionales: Mover la nave.
  • Espacio: Disparar (mantener para fuego automático).
  • Teclas 1-9: Activar armas especiales desbloqueadas (trucos).
  • P: Pausar el juego.
  • R: Reiniciar tras game over.

Instalación

  1. Asegúrate de tener Python instalado.
  2. Instala las dependencias:
    pip install pygame
  3. Ejecuta el juego:
    python main.py

Créditos

Desarrollo y diseño

  • Esteban Garcia

Recursos visuales y sonoros

  • Sprites: Personalizados / Assets libres.
  • Música: Konami (Gradius Series).
  • Efectos de sonido: Librerías retro.

Contacto

About

Juego de Space Invaders realizado en el lenguaje Python usando la librería pygame.

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

 
 
 

Contributors

Languages